How To Change Your Signature Link For The New Warrior Forum

2 replies
Hello Warriors,

I see that many of you have already done this, but I have noticed that many Warriors have links in their signature that go nowhere. If this is the case you simply have the incorrect code for the new Warrior Forum

Here's how to change your signature links so that they work correctly

1) Click on the "User CP" button in the top left-hand corner of the forum

2) Go down and click on "Edit Signature" in the "Settings & Options" section of the User Control Panel

3) Create your signature using the following simple example code:
Be sure to remove the 9 from the beginning of the code - [9url should be [url. I put the 9 in because otherwise you would only see the anchor text as an active link and not the code you needed.

[9url="http://www.yourwebsite.com"]Your Anchor Text[/url]

That's it. Now people can click on your link and get to where you want them to go.
